Overview
The Winter Fuel Payment is a UK government initiative aimed at helping older people with their heating bills. If you need assistance or have queries regarding your payment, contacting the Winter Fuel Payment Centre can provide you with the necessary support and information.
How to Contact the Winter Fuel Payment Centre
There are several methods available to contact the Winter Fuel Payment Centre. Depending on your preference, you can reach out via phone, textphone, post, or even online. It's important to have your National Insurance number and any relevant documents handy when making contact to ensure a smooth process.
Contact via Phone
If you wish to speak directly to a representative, you can call the Winter Fuel Payment Centre. For those in the UK, the contact number is 0800 731 0160. If you are calling from outside the UK, dial +44 191 218 7777. Phone lines are typically open from 8am to 6pm, Monday to Friday. Be aware that these hours may change on bank holidays.
Contact via Textphone
The Winter Fuel Payment Centre also provides a textphone service for those with hearing difficulties. The textphone number for UK residents is 0800 731 0176, and for international calls, it's +44 191 218 7280. This service is available during the same hours as the phone service.
Contact via Post
If you prefer to send your inquiries by post, you can write to the Winter Fuel Payment Centre. Ensure you include your National Insurance number and full details of your query. You can send your letter to the following address: Winter Fuel Payment Centre, Mail Handling Site A, Wolverhampton, WV98 1LR, United Kingdom. Keep in mind that responses may take longer when using postal services.
Online Contact
While direct email support is not available, you can obtain more information and assistance through the official website. Visit the UK government’s Winter Fuel Payment information page to access guidance and online forms that can assist with your queries. It's a useful resource for self-service and finding answers to frequently asked questions.
